Electromechanical Technology/Electromechanical Engineering Technology Schools in Texas
483 students earned Electromechanical Technology/Electromechanical Engineering Technology degrees in Texas in the 2022-2023 year.
Gender Distribution
In Texas, a electromechanical technology/electromechanical engineering technology major is more popular with men than with women.

Racial Distribution
The racial distribution of electromechanical technology/electromechanical engineering technology majors in Texas is as follows:
- Asian: 3.3%
- Black or African American: 7.2%
- Hispanic or Latino: 60.7%
- White: 24.4%
- Non-Resident Alien: 1.4%
- Other Races: 2.9%

Jobs for Electromechanical Technology/Electromechanical Engineering Technology Grads in Texas
There are 1,620 people in the state and 13,520 people in the nation working in electromechanical technology/electromechanical engineering technology jobs.

Wages for Electromechanical Technology/Electromechanical Engineering Technology Jobs in Texas
Electromechanical Technology/Electromechanical Engineering Technology grads earn an average of $57,070 in the state and $60,240 nationwide.

Electromechanical Technology/Electromechanical Engineering Technology Careers in TX
Some of the careers electromechanical technology/electromechanical engineering technology majors go into include:
Job Title | TX Job Growth | TX Median Salary |
---|---|---|
Electro-Mechanical Technicians | 15% | $51,840 |
